位置: IT常识 - 正文

css关于文本溢出(css单行文本溢出隐藏)

编辑:rootadmin
css关于文本溢出 处理思路

推荐整理分享css关于文本溢出(css单行文本溢出隐藏),希望有所帮助,仅作参考,欢迎阅读内容。

文章相关热门搜索词:css 文本溢出省略,文本溢出text-overflow属性有哪些,css文本溢出隐藏,css单行文本溢出隐藏,文本溢出的属性,css单行文本溢出隐藏,css单行文本溢出隐藏,html文本溢出处理,内容如对您有帮助,希望把文章链接给更多的朋友!

1)给需要做溢出处理的文本元素设置width或者max-width 2)超出部分省略 overflow:hidden 3) 文本溢出处理方式 text-overflow: ellipsis | clip | 自定义字符 如:“_” “.” 4) 设置文本不换行 white-space: nowrap

单行文本溢出

最常见的用法:

<div class="wrapper"> this is a text , it is very long long long and long </div>height: 50px;border: 1px solid pink;width: 200px;overflow:hidden; text-overflow:ellipsis;white-space:nowrap;

效果:

● text-overflow: string (存在浏览器兼容问题,大部分浏览器不支持)

表示 自定义省略字符 Two-value syntax 表示两行语法,text-overflow是支持传入两个值的,如: text-overflow: clip clip; 当传入两个值的时候,第一个值表示左边超出部分的省略,第二个值表示右边超出的省略。

css关于文本溢出(css单行文本溢出隐藏)

所以在大多数时候,我们只能使用 text-overflow: ellipsis | clip 这俩属性。 缺陷: 1)经过测试,这种方法设置的文本省略在处理英文单词时,具有一定的随机性。 省略边缘单词的长短可能会影响省略效果。 例如:this is a text , it is very long

long这个单词没有完全省略,而是显示了一个 l 但是换成另一个比较长的单词:this is a text , it is very beatiful

这个单词就完全隐藏了。 一开始以为跟截断机制有关,后来发现就是首字母的宽度导致的。 截断边缘处需要放省略号,它有固定宽度,当判断显示的内容不够显示省略号时,会把整个单词都隐藏,否则单词会被截断部分显示省略。

可以用text-overflow:‘…’ 自定义一个解决这个问题,但是大多数浏览器不兼容。 这个文本溢出也可以用canvas精确统一的解决,但是难免大材小用了。

2)只能实现单行文本溢出处理 因为设置了white-space:nowrap 的缘故。

当要处理多行文本溢出时,可以使用下面的方法。

多行文本溢出(只有webkit内核才有作用)

/多行文本溢出用省略号显示:/ display: -webkit-box; -webkit-box-orient: vertical; -webkit-line-clamp: 3; overflow: hidden; 值得注意的是,只有当dispaly:-webkit-box 且-webkit-box-orient: vertical; 时-webkit-line-clamp: 3;才会生效 这个值可以控制文本溢出的行数。

mdn介绍:https://developer.mozilla.org/zh-CN/docs/Web/CSS/text-overflow

参考文章:https://developer.mozilla.org/en-US/docs/Web/CSS/-webkit-line-clamp

本文链接地址:https://www.jiuchutong.com/zhishi/295956.html 转载请保留说明!

上一篇:MySQL 高级查询(MySQL高级查询)

下一篇:ECharts的讲解(echarts简介)

  • 车船税税金及附加计入管理费用嘛
  • 卖旧书侵权吗
  • 疫情期间固定资产折旧优惠政策
  • 自然人独资公司有章程吗
  • 固定资产开专票怎么记凭证
  • 税负率是含税还是不含税
  • 销项税的抵扣
  • 公司购买的电脑怎么做账
  • 增值税的附加税率是多少
  • 土地出让金计算方法
  • 机器设备折旧费用属于间接生产费用
  • 收回多缴税金会计分录
  • 机械租赁有哪些岗位
  • 多交的季度所得税怎么算
  • 收到备付金怎么做分录
  • 哪些支出可计入成本
  • 金税三期个人所得税税率
  • 盈余公积转增资本有限制吗
  • 新办公司注册资金直接支付开办费吗
  • 存货的进项税要计入成本吗
  • 建筑企业管理部门
  • 固定资产进项票能抵扣吗
  • 支付给供应商的现金属于什么活动
  • 金税服务费会计分录
  • 视同内销发票重开要带税吗
  • 不良资产购买流程
  • 装修公司开专票要交几个点
  • 怎么修改以前年度的账
  • 为什么linux这么受欢迎
  • 其他应付款的会计科目
  • 开具信用证费用由谁承担
  • dvwa靶场搭建sql注入
  • php获取远程图片文件流
  • 法人给对公账户转账
  • 预提财务费用
  • 专项应付款如何核算
  • 结转在建工程的会计分录
  • 钢贸企业税收怎么算
  • 发票验真伪需要盖章吗
  • 高速公路通行发票税率
  • 个体工商户税收起征点是多少?
  • 现金流量表财务报表
  • 收到的现金折扣
  • 物流公司扣押货物算犯法吗
  • 待处理流动资产损益是什么类科目
  • 什么是企业所得税收入
  • 一般纳税人购入固定资产进项抵扣
  • 低值易耗品的管理流程
  • 上年度漏提折旧
  • 商品未入库直接销售怎么记账
  • 原始凭证分类的依据有什么
  • 已认证的发票怎么做账
  • 任何单位和个人都应当()为报警
  • 所有者权益变动表图片
  • 增值税收入的确认时间
  • 小企业的建账流程分为什么内容
  • 使用 GUID 值来作为数据库行标识讲解
  • mysql 5.7.5 m15 winx64.zip安装教程
  • linux 的ll
  • win10右键自动弹出
  • centos占用内存高
  • 任务栏安全中心的图标没有了
  • 魔方win10
  • win10系统打不开控制面板
  • linux程序死机
  • 时间服务器ip 端口
  • linux树形结构
  • win7如何设置网络连接路由器
  • opengl geometry shader
  • js插件大全
  • android项目总结
  • Linux Shell+Curl网站健康状态检查脚本,抓出中国博客联盟失联站点
  • 如何强制和别人qq聊天
  • vue cli mock
  • Javascript Throttle & Debounce应用介绍
  • 浅谈幼儿良好行为的培养论文
  • 用javascript
  • 社保每个月几号截止申报
  • 广东省退休公务员死亡抚恤金和丧葬费标准
  • 车船税单独交行吗
  • 免责声明:网站部分图片文字素材来源于网络,如有侵权,请及时告知,我们会第一时间删除,谢谢! 邮箱:opceo@qq.com

    鄂ICP备2023003026号

    网站地图: 企业信息 工商信息 财税知识 网络常识 编程技术

    友情链接: 武汉网站建设